add docker_services_external_networks and docker_services_external_volumes variables

This commit is contained in:
tom.chivert
2025-12-01 14:55:32 +01:00
parent 1ec3c743eb
commit d7e0b254db
19 changed files with 130 additions and 23 deletions

View File

@@ -12,17 +12,20 @@
- name: traefik | create docker network
docker_network:
name: 'traefik'
when: docker_services_external_networks
tags: ['docker_traefik']
- name: traefik | create letsencrypt docker volume
docker_volume:
name: traefik__letsencrypt
when: docker_services_external_volumes
register: register_docker_volume_traefik__letsencrypt
tags: ['docker_traefik']
- name: traefik | create config docker volume
docker_volume:
name: traefik__etc_traefik
when: docker_services_external_volumes
register: register_docker_volume_traefik__etc_traefik
tags: ['docker_traefik']
@@ -33,6 +36,7 @@
owner: root
group: root
mode: 0644
when: docker_services_external_volumes
notify: traefik-restart
tags: ['docker_traefik']
@@ -41,4 +45,5 @@
path: /var/lib/docker/volumes/traefik__etc_traefik/_data/dynamic
state: directory
mode: '0755'
when: docker_services_external_volumes
tags: ['docker_traefik']